The PAL Academy Bulls were beaten by the Trona Tornadoes 50-18 on Saturday. The Bulls were down 50-16 at the end of the third quarter, which was just too much to recover from.
PAL Academy's defeat dropped their record down to 1-2. As for Trona, the win keeps them at an undefeated 4-0.
Coming up, PAL Academy will host West Shores at 3:00 p.m. on Friday. The Bulls will be up against the Wildcats' rather soft defense (which has allowed 43 points per game), so fans could be in store for a big offensive performance. As for Trona, they will challenge Frazier Mountain at 7:30 p.m. on Saturday. This will be the Tornadoes' first chance to prove their worth in the conference.
